Line r has a slope of -5/2 line s has a slope of 2/5 are line r and line parallel or perpendicular

Vocab:
Parallel = same slope
Perpendicular = opposite sign and reciprocal slope

-5/2 opposite and reciprocal = 2/5

Solution: they are perpendicular
